首页
学习
活动
专区
圈层
工具
发布

#winform

winform一般用什么控件显示数据库

抱歉,该回答内容违规,已被管理员封禁

wpf和winform的区别是什么

答案:WPF(Windows Presentation Foundation)和WinForms都是微软推出的桌面应用程序开发框架,它们之间有一些关键区别: 1. 技术和编程模型:WPF使用XAML(一种可扩展的应用程序标记语言)进行界面描述,并结合了.NET Framework的强大功能,如LINQ和数据绑定;而WinForms依赖于Windows原生控件和事件驱动编程模型。 2. UI表现:WPF提供了更加丰富的UI元素和更强大的视觉体验,包括可选的3D效果、动画、样式和模板等;WinForms的UI元素相对较为简单,视觉效果有限。 3. 性能:WPF因为其矢量图形和独立于分辨率的渲染方式,可以在不同的显示器设置和分辨率下提供更好的清晰度和性能;而WinForms依赖于Windows操作系统的GDI和GDI+,在高分辨率显示器上可能存在性能问题。 4. 兼容性:WPF默认支持.NET Core 3.1及更高版本,可以在Windows 10及更高版本的操作系统上运行;WinForms同时支持.NET Framework和.NET Core,可以在Windows Vista及更高版本的操作系统上运行。 举例:使用WPF开发的应用程序可能具有更加现代化的UI设计和动画效果,例如使用3D渲染技术展示产品模型,或者在窗口中实现流畅的滚动效果。而使用WinForms开发的应用程序可能更侧重于传统的Windows桌面应用程序风格,如Outlook或Visual Studio。 腾讯云相关产品:腾讯云提供了云开发平台和云服务器等基础产品,支持开发者搭建各种类型的应用程序,同时提供了丰富的API、SDK和工具库,帮助开发者高效地进行WPF或WinForms应用程序的开发和部署。... 展开详请
答案:WPF(Windows Presentation Foundation)和WinForms都是微软推出的桌面应用程序开发框架,它们之间有一些关键区别: 1. 技术和编程模型:WPF使用XAML(一种可扩展的应用程序标记语言)进行界面描述,并结合了.NET Framework的强大功能,如LINQ和数据绑定;而WinForms依赖于Windows原生控件和事件驱动编程模型。 2. UI表现:WPF提供了更加丰富的UI元素和更强大的视觉体验,包括可选的3D效果、动画、样式和模板等;WinForms的UI元素相对较为简单,视觉效果有限。 3. 性能:WPF因为其矢量图形和独立于分辨率的渲染方式,可以在不同的显示器设置和分辨率下提供更好的清晰度和性能;而WinForms依赖于Windows操作系统的GDI和GDI+,在高分辨率显示器上可能存在性能问题。 4. 兼容性:WPF默认支持.NET Core 3.1及更高版本,可以在Windows 10及更高版本的操作系统上运行;WinForms同时支持.NET Framework和.NET Core,可以在Windows Vista及更高版本的操作系统上运行。 举例:使用WPF开发的应用程序可能具有更加现代化的UI设计和动画效果,例如使用3D渲染技术展示产品模型,或者在窗口中实现流畅的滚动效果。而使用WinForms开发的应用程序可能更侧重于传统的Windows桌面应用程序风格,如Outlook或Visual Studio。 腾讯云相关产品:腾讯云提供了云开发平台和云服务器等基础产品,支持开发者搭建各种类型的应用程序,同时提供了丰富的API、SDK和工具库,帮助开发者高效地进行WPF或WinForms应用程序的开发和部署。

winform进房失败,无任何错误信息,请问怎么办?

管理菜单 结贴回复 怎么给WINFORM应用程序的快捷方式定义快捷键,是否能在程序上实现?

签一辈子到哈哈我们一定会比前一秒变得更强,不断学习,不断迭代,提升自己才是王道!

这个和WINFORM无关,你的应用最后做成安装包就行了,在安装包设置里面就可以加到快捷键,网上有很多windows打包工具,你可以去看看。

如何从另一个线程更新标签?

愤怒的白菜PostgreSQL DBA
使用MethodInvoker更新其他线程中的标签文本: private void AggiornaContatore() { MethodInvoker inv = delegate { this.lblCounter.Text = this.index.ToString(); } this.Invoke(inv); }... 展开详请
领券